Master of Design (M.Des.) in Graphic Design is normally a 2-year postgraduate study that focuses on visual communication. This advanced degree provides students with complex design abilities, theoretical understanding, and hands-on experience in fields like typography, branding, digital media, and user experience design. The curriculum frequently includes courses on design history, research methodology, and emerging technologies. Students work on collaborative projects, complete internships, and present their final thesis or portfolio. This curriculum equips graduates to hold leadership positions in design firms, corporate creative departments, or as independent design consultants. The M.Des. in Graphic Design program not only improves creative ability, but it also fosters critical thinking and problem-solving skills, all of which are crucial in today's dynamic design profession.
